Similar Item means, with respect to an item of business which is the subject of a Special Meeting Request, any identical or substantially similar item of business; provided, that the Board of Directors shall determine the existence of any Similar Items in its reasonable determination, which determination shall be conclusive and binding on the Corporation and its stockholders; provided, further, that the election or removal of directors shall be deemed a “Similar Item” with respect to all items of business involving the election or removal of directors, changing the size of the Board of Directors and the filling of vacancies and / or newly created directorships resulting from any increase in the authorized number of directors.
Similar Item means, with respect to an item of business which is the subject of a Special Meeting Request, any identical or substantially similar item of business; provided, that the Board shall determine the existence of any Similar Items in its reasonable determination, which determination shall be conclusive and binding on the corporation and its stockholders; provided, however, that the removal of directors without electing replacements shall not be a Similar Item to the election of directors.

If a Special Meeting Request is made that complies with this Section 2.3(b) and all other applicable sections of these by-laws, the Board may (in lieu of calling the special meeting requested in such Special Meeting Request) present an identical or substantially similar item (a "Similar Item") for stockholder approval at any other meeting of stockholders that is held within 120 days after the corporation receives such Special Meeting Request.
